Definitions
Noun
- 1 A seminar for feminists. rare
"Trebilco considers 'seminar' offensively 'masculinist', so she has replaced it with ovular, which she regards as its feminist equivalent."
Adjective
- 1 Of or pertaining to an ovule.
- 2 Oval. rare
"There were lights across the street and an ovular pool of light from Noah’s window on the grass between her and the back fence."
Adjective
- 1 of or relating to an ovum wordnet
- 2 being or of the nature of an ovule wordnet

Etymology
From ovule + -ar. In the feminist sense, chosen as an opposite to seminar because of that term's etymological link with semen, the male sexual fluid.
